Arriving Adelaide- finally
What a frantic packing!
Initially, we only managed to buy Wife's air ticket - departing on 5th April 2021. We had even discussed the trip of sending her to airport. Picking up the children in school, had lunch while on the way to airport and leaving her at KLIA Departure Hall. I would be taking care of everything else while waiting for our May departing flight to Adelaide.
With 72 hours to go, on 2nd April 2021, I told Wife that we could change our flight itinerary. On the same flights with hers. There was a frozen moment. Wife said not to be panic. We could solve everything. Telling the landlord that we would be leaving the keys to her. Getting the Australian Declaration done. Telling the school teachers that the boys would be not be coming to school anymore. Going to school to pass all their textbooks. Getting Covid 19 tests done in BP lab Kepong. Getting the results back the next day. Sending off ALL the bulky furnitures. Sending the bicycles, washing machine, cabinet, gas cyclinder, boxes of toys, kitchen appliances, stove to my brother's place. And thousands of other things to do!
By 11.30a.m. on our departure day, the car transfer specialist was checking our Toyota Sienta. And off he went with our beloved Sienta back to Miri. By 2 p.m., I called Travelflex to ask his whereabouts as he would be sending us to airport. Alas, he had forgotten our appointment. With the clock ticking, I went down to Subway to get my family some food to bite. By 2.45pm. the condo security guard gave me another fright. The transport was not allowed into the condo to pick up our 13 luggages. We took another 15 minutes just to roll all the luggages to the guard post. Boy, was my heart rates beating hard!

Our Silkair plane departed earlier to Singapore. We were quickly ushered to the 'holding hall' upon arrival and escorted to another departure hall. By midnight, we were relieved to be in SQ279. Sipping Singapore Sling. Delicious.
The sunrise was beautiful. I was in between stuporness. The plane landed without any glitch. We were finally in Adelaide. Our new adventure. We passed the Immigration Counter and bags checking hall without any issues, escorted to a bus and we were brought to The Playford, MGallery by Sofitel. 120 North Terrace, Adelaide, a 5 star hotel.
